Related: About this forumTrump tells GOP to reject funding bill that would avoid a government shutdown - PBS NewsHour
Not even 24 hours after congressional leaders released a 1,500-page bill that would keep the government funded for the next three months, the threat of a shutdown at the end of this week is back. Republicans in Congress are being pressured by President-elect Trump to block the bill. Lisa Desjardins reports. - Aired on 12/18/2024.
